Proposal
Proposed first-floor gable details, relocation of front windows, addition of open porch, new front boundary wall, and steps to the entrance.
As published by the council, reference W/26/0287

About full applications
A full application seeks permission for a complete, detailed proposal in one go, with siting, design, access and landscaping all fixed at this stage. More in our guide to planning application types.
